Application/properties:
electrode for producing crack-free and tough welded joints in bellow temperature. Weld metal is extremely metallurgical purity having very low hydrogen content. Welds are of X-ray quality.
Weld metal analysis in % (typical values):
P | S | Ni | Si | Mn | C |
<0.02 | <0.02 | 3.2 | 0.4 | 0.7 | 0.05 |

Welding Parameters | |||
Amperage (A) | Length (mm) | Diameter (mm) | |
65 – 95 | 350 | 2.5 | |
90 – 140 | 350 – 450 | 3.25 | |
140 – 185 | 450 | 4.0 | |
180 – 250 | 450 | 5.0 |

Materials:
STE 285 to STE 420; 10Ni14; TSTE 225 to TSTE 380; 11 MnNi 5 3; 13 MnNi 6 3; 15 NiMn 6 | DIN Standard |
12Ni 14; S275 to S420; P275 – P420; S275Nto S420N; S275NL to S420NL; S355, S420; L360, L415, L445. | EN Standard |
A633 Gr. E; A572 Gr. 65; A203 Gr. D; A333 Gr. 3; A334 Gr. 3. | ASTM Standard |
Rebaking:
required at 300°C to 350°C for 2 hours
